WebJul 5, 2024 · Work incapacity insurance makes up for lost income in the case of a long-term absence from work due to illness or an accident while not at work. In other words, the insurance ensures there are additional payments above and beyond sick pay from social security, to (partially) make up for any shortfall in normal pay.
